Abstract

本創作係提供一種發光電子卡,其包含卡片本體、電控模組、發光模組及導光模組。卡片本體包括面板、底板、透光部、第一遮光部與第二遮光部;電控模組設於卡片本體,電控模組包括電路控制載板及非接觸式射頻天線或接觸式通訊晶片;發光模組設於卡片本體中且電連接設於電路控制載板;導光模組設於卡片本體中且對應發光模組,導光模組具有對應該透光部之光源集中部,導光模組導引發光模組之光源經光源集中部至透光部。藉此,本創作可於卡片本體進行個人資料或交易資料之交換時,以電控模組驅動發光模組,且由導光模組將發光模組之光源經光源集中部導引至透光部,以使卡片本體顯示資料交換訊息,其除達到提示之功效外,更兼具美觀之視覺效果。 The invention provides a light-emitting electronic card, which includes a card body, an electric control module, a light-emitting module and a light-guiding module. The card body includes a panel, a bottom plate, a light-transmitting part, a first light-shielding part, and a second light-shielding part; the electronic control module is arranged on the card body, and the electronic control module includes a circuit control carrier board and a non-contact radio frequency antenna or a contact communication chip The light-emitting module is set in the card body and electrically connected to the circuit control carrier; the light-guiding module is set in the card body and corresponds to the light-emitting module, and the light-guiding module has a light source concentration part corresponding to the light-transmitting part. The light module guides the light source of the light emitting module through the light source concentration part to the light transmission part. In this way, when the card body is exchanging personal data or transaction data, the light-emitting module is driven by the electronic control module, and the light source of the light-emitting module is guided to the light-transmitting part through the light source concentration part by the light guide module. part, so that the card body displays data exchange information, which not only achieves the function of prompting, but also has beautiful visual effects.

本創作係關於一種電子卡,尤指一種具有發光顯示之電子卡。 The invention relates to an electronic card, especially an electronic card with luminous display.

按,一般習用之可攜式卡片,例如:金融卡、信用卡、儲值卡、悠遊卡、健保卡或自然人憑證…等,其係依據使用方式分為接觸式或非接觸式,接觸式是晶片在卡片表面露出,藉由與外部之讀卡機之電性接觸,使讀卡機讀取晶片中所需之資料進行交易;而非接觸式則是在卡片嵌入感應線圈及其射頻識別標籤,藉由靠近讀取模組,使讀取模組之天線與卡片的感應線圈相互感應產生電力,提供讀取模組讀取射頻識別標籤之資料進行所需之交易。 According to, commonly used portable cards, such as: financial cards, credit cards, stored-value cards, leisure cards, health insurance cards or natural person certificates, etc., are divided into contact or non-contact according to the way of use. The contact type is a chip It is exposed on the surface of the card, and through the electrical contact with the external card reader, the card reader can read the required data in the chip for transaction; the non-contact type is to embed the induction coil and its radio frequency identification tag in the card, By being close to the reading module, the antenna of the reading module and the induction coil of the card are mutually induced to generate power, which provides the reading module to read the data of the radio frequency identification tag for the required transaction.

然,以習用之接觸式卡片或非接觸式卡片而言,由於該卡片本身並無任何提示消費者之機制,使得交易進行時,消費者通常僅能由店家告知卡片是否完成交易,而無法自行由卡片判斷是否處於交易狀態,造成卡片於交易後或交易過程中,遭不肖店家以相關之機器盜取射頻識別標籤內之個人資料以及交易資料。 However, as far as the conventional contact card or contactless card is concerned, since the card itself does not have any mechanism to prompt the consumer, when the transaction is in progress, the consumer can usually only be notified by the store whether the transaction is completed by the card, and cannot Whether the card is in the transaction state is judged by the card, and after the transaction or during the transaction, the unscrupulous store uses the relevant machine to steal the personal information and transaction information in the RFID tag.

因此,如何創作出一種發光電子卡,以使其達到於卡片本體進行個人資料或交易資料之交換時,除進行提示之功效外,更兼具美觀視覺效果的目的,藉以有效改善習用之缺失,將是本創作所欲積極揭露之處。 Therefore, how to create a luminescent electronic card so that it can achieve the purpose of not only reminding but also having beautiful visual effects when exchanging personal data or transaction data on the card body, so as to effectively improve the lack of common use, It will be what this creator wants to actively disclose.

請參閱圖1至圖3,如圖所示:本創作係提供一種發光電子卡,其至少包含一卡片本體1、一電控模組2、一發光模組3以及一導光模組4。 Please refer to FIG. 1 to FIG. 3 , as shown in the figures: the invention provides a light-emitting electronic card, which at least includes a card body 1 , an electronic control module 2 , a light-emitting module 3 and a light-guiding module 4 .

該卡片本體1包括有一面板11及一底板12,該面板11層疊組合於該底板12,該面板11設有一透光部111及一第一遮光部112,該底板12設有一第二遮光部121,該第一遮光部112與該第二遮光部121相對。 The card body 1 includes a panel 11 and a bottom plate 12, the panel 11 is stacked on the bottom plate 12, the panel 11 is provided with a light-transmitting portion 111 and a first light-shielding portion 112, and the bottom plate 12 is provided with a second light-shielding portion 121 , the first light shielding portion 112 is opposite to the second light shielding portion 121 .

該電控模組2設於該卡片本體1中,該電控模組2包括有一電路控制載板21及一非接觸式射頻天線22或一接觸式通訊晶片23,該非接觸式射頻天線22設於該電路控制載板21,或該接觸式通訊晶片23設於該電路控制載板21。另外,該非接觸式射頻天線22與該接觸式通訊晶片23可同時設於該電路控制載板21。 The electronic control module 2 is located in the card body 1, the electronic control module 2 includes a circuit control carrier board 21 and a non-contact radio frequency antenna 22 or a contact communication chip 23, the non-contact radio frequency antenna 22 is set On the circuit control carrier 21 , or the contact communication chip 23 is arranged on the circuit control carrier 21 . In addition, the non-contact radio frequency antenna 22 and the contact communication chip 23 can be installed on the circuit control carrier 21 at the same time.

該發光模組3設於該卡片本體1中且電連接設於該電路控制載板21。 The light emitting module 3 is disposed in the card body 1 and electrically connected to the circuit control carrier 21 .

該導光模組4設於該卡片本體1中且對應該發光模組3,該導光模組4具有一光源集中部41,該光源集中部41對應該透光部111,該導光模組4導引該發光模組3之光源經該光源集中部41至該透光部111。 The light guide module 4 is arranged in the card body 1 and corresponds to the light emitting module 3. The light guide module 4 has a light source concentration part 41, and the light source concentration part 41 corresponds to the light transmission part 111. The light guide module The group 4 guides the light source of the light emitting module 3 to the light transmitting portion 111 through the light source concentration portion 41 .

當以該卡片本體1進行個人資料或交易資料之交換時,使用者可將該卡片本體1靠近讀取模組以該讀取模組感應該非接觸式射頻天線22,或將該卡片本體1插入讀取模組以該讀取模組接觸該接觸式通訊晶片23(圖未示),使該電控模組2藉由該非接觸式射頻天線22或該接觸式通訊晶片23獲得讀取模組所提供之電力,並藉由該電力啟動該電控模組2,讓該電控模組2以該電路控制載板21配合該非接觸式射頻天線22與讀取模組進行個人資料或交易資料之交換,或是以該電路控制載板21配合該接觸式通訊晶片23與讀取模組進行個人資料或交易資料之交換,且以該電控模組2驅動該發光模組3,讓該發光模組3發出光源,且配合該第一遮光部112與該第二遮光部121之遮蔽,使光源可確實由該導光模組4經由該光源集中部41導引至該透光部111,以使該卡片本體1之發出顯示光源,藉以告知使用者資料交換正在處理中,除達到提示之功效外,更兼具美觀之視覺效果。 When using the card body 1 to exchange personal data or transaction data, the user can approach the card body 1 to the reading module and use the reading module to sense the non-contact radio frequency antenna 22, or use the card body 1 Insert the reading module to contact the contact communication chip 23 (not shown) with the reading module, so that the electronic control module 2 can obtain the reading mode by the non-contact radio frequency antenna 22 or the contact communication chip 23. The power provided by the group, and the electric control module 2 is activated by the power, so that the electric control module 2 uses the circuit control carrier board 21 to cooperate with the non-contact radio frequency antenna 22 and the reading module to carry out personal data or transactions Data exchange, or use the circuit control carrier board 21 to cooperate with the contact communication chip 23 to exchange personal data or transaction data with the reading module, and use the electronic control module 2 to drive the light emitting module 3, so that The light-emitting module 3 emits a light source, and cooperates with the shielding of the first light-shielding part 112 and the second light-shielding part 121, so that the light source can be guided by the light-guiding module 4 to the light-transmitting part through the light source concentration part 41 111, so that the display light source of the card body 1 is used to inform the user that the data exchange is being processed. In addition to achieving the effect of prompting, it also has an attractive visual effect.

於本創作之一實施例中,該透光部111位於該第一遮光部112之中央處,該光源集中部41位於該導光模組4之中央處並對應該透光部111,該發光模組3位於該光源集中部41之周圍,以使該導光模組4導引該發光模組3之光源經該光源集中部41至該透光部111。 In an embodiment of the present invention, the light-transmitting portion 111 is located at the center of the first light-shielding portion 112, the light source concentration portion 41 is located at the center of the light guide module 4 and corresponds to the light-transmitting portion 111, and the light emitting The module 3 is located around the light source concentration part 41 , so that the light guide module 4 guides the light source of the light emitting module 3 to the light transmission part 111 through the light source concentration part 41 .

於本創作之一實施例中,該面板11與該導光模組4分別具有對應該接觸式通訊晶片23之開孔部113、42,以使該接觸式通訊晶片23呈外露型態設於該卡片本體1,以使該接觸式通訊晶片23以接觸方式於讀取模組取得電力,並進行個人資料或交易資料之交換。 In one embodiment of the present creation, the panel 11 and the light guide module 4 respectively have openings 113, 42 corresponding to the contact communication chip 23, so that the contact communication chip 23 is exposed and arranged on the The card body 1 enables the contact communication chip 23 to obtain power from the reading module in a contact manner, and exchange personal data or transaction data.

於本創作之一實施例中,該電控模組2、該發光模組3與該導光模組4設於該第一遮光部112與該第二遮光部121之間,並該導光模組4可為透明PVC、PET、PC或PMMA之材質。 In one embodiment of the present invention, the electric control module 2, the light emitting module 3 and the light guide module 4 are arranged between the first light shielding part 112 and the second light shielding part 121, and the light guide The module 4 can be made of transparent PVC, PET, PC or PMMA.

基於上述實施例,當該發光模組3發出光源而由該導光模組4經該光源集中部41導引光源至該透光部111時,可因該第一遮光部112與該第二遮光部121之遮蔽,以使光源可確實由該導光模組4之光源集中部41導引至該透光部111,以使該卡片本體1之中央處發出顯示光源,藉以告知使用者資料交換正在處理中,除達到提示之功效外,更兼具美觀之視覺效果。另外,可依需求選用透明PVC、PET、PC或PMMA作為該導光模組4之材質,以使該導光模組4可因應不同之使用需求。 Based on the above-mentioned embodiment, when the light emitting module 3 emits the light source and the light guide module 4 guides the light source to the light transmitting part 111 through the light source concentration part 41, the first light shielding part 112 and the second light shielding part 112 can The shielding of the light-shielding part 121 enables the light source to be guided from the light source concentration part 41 of the light guide module 4 to the light-transmitting part 111, so that the center of the card body 1 emits a display light source to inform the user of information The exchange is being processed. In addition to achieving the effect of prompting, it also has a beautiful visual effect. In addition, transparent PVC, PET, PC or PMMA can be selected as the material of the light guide module 4 according to requirements, so that the light guide module 4 can meet different usage requirements.

於本創作之一實施例中,該面板11與該底板12以一環形光源集中部13加以結合,而該環形光源集中部13連接於該導光模組4的周圍及該電控模組2的周圍。如此,本創作可因該第一遮光部112與該第二遮光部121之遮蔽,以使光源可確實由該導光模組4之光源集中部41導引至該透光部111及由該導光模組4導引至該環形光源集中部13,以使該卡片本體1之中央處及周圍發出顯示光源,藉以告知使用者資料交換正在處理中,除達到提示之功效外,更兼具美觀之視覺效果。 In one embodiment of the present invention, the panel 11 and the bottom plate 12 are combined with a ring-shaped light source concentration part 13, and the ring-shaped light source concentration part 13 is connected to the periphery of the light guide module 4 and the electric control module 2 around. In this way, due to the shielding of the first light-shielding portion 112 and the second light-shielding portion 121, the light source can be guided from the light source concentration portion 41 of the light guide module 4 to the light-transmitting portion 111 and from the light-transmitting portion 111. The light guide module 4 leads to the ring-shaped light source concentrating part 13, so that the center and surrounding of the card body 1 emits a display light source, so as to inform the user that the data exchange is being processed. In addition to achieving the effect of prompting, it also has the function of Beautiful visual effects.

另外,該面板11與該底板12可為透明ABS、PETG、PVC或PET之材質,而該第一遮光部112與該第二遮光部121可為遮光油墨,且該光源集中部41及該環形光源集中部13可具有夜光油墨或感光油墨;如此,可藉由該第一遮光部112與該第二遮光部121有效進行光線之遮蔽,以使光源可確實由該導光模組4之光源集中部41導引至該透光部111及由該導光模組4導引至該環形光源集中部13,以使該卡片本體1之中央處及周圍發出顯示光源,藉以告知使用者資料交換正在處理中,除達到提示之功效外,更兼具美觀之視覺效果。 In addition, the panel 11 and the bottom plate 12 can be made of transparent ABS, PETG, PVC or PET, and the first shading part 112 and the second shading part 121 can be shading ink, and the light source concentration part 41 and the annular The light source concentration part 13 can have luminous ink or photosensitive ink; in this way, the light can be effectively shielded by the first light shielding part 112 and the second light shielding part 121, so that the light source can be reliably transmitted by the light source of the light guide module 4 Concentration part 41 guides to the light-transmitting part 111 and guides to the annular light source concentration part 13 by the light guide module 4, so that the center and surrounding of the card body 1 emits a display light source, so as to inform the user of data exchange It is being processed, in addition to achieving the function of prompting, it also has a beautiful visual effect.

此外,該第一遮光部112與該第二遮光部121可為整面式之不透光遮蔽層,或是於該第一遮光部112與該第二遮光部121之表面上疊加所需之圖案部(圖未示),以使該卡片本體1能更符合實際需求。 In addition, the first light-shielding portion 112 and the second light-shielding portion 121 can be full-surface opaque shielding layers, or can be superimposed on the surface of the first light-shielding portion 112 and the second light-shielding portion 121. The pattern part (not shown in the figure), so that the card body 1 can better meet actual needs.

於本創作之一實施例中,該發光模組3具有一個或複數個發光體31,該導光模組4具有容置該發光體31之一個或複數個穿孔43,於本創作之較佳實施例中,該發光模組3可具有四個矩陣排列之發光體31,而該導光模組4具有四個矩陣排列之穿孔43,各該穿孔43容置各該發光體31,其中各該發光體31為側光型發光二極體,其光源路徑朝向該光源集中部41及該環形光源集中部13,於本實施例中該透光部111位於該第一遮光部112之中央處,該光源集中部41位於該導光模組4之中央處並對應該透光部111,該環形光源集中部13位於該導光模組4的周圍及該電控模組2的周圍,而各該發光體31分別對應該光源集中部41之四個角落位置,且位於該光源集中部41與該環形光源集中部13之間。如此,可使各該發光體31發出光源,藉由該第一遮光部112與該第二遮光部121之遮蔽,以使各該發光體31之光源可確實由該導光模組4之光源集中部41導引至該透光部111及由該 導光模組4導引至該環形光源集中部13,以使該卡片本體1之中央處及周圍發出顯示光源,藉以告知使用者資料交換正在處理中,除達到提示之功效外,更兼具美觀之視覺效果。 In one embodiment of the present creation, the light emitting module 3 has one or a plurality of luminous bodies 31, and the light guide module 4 has one or a plurality of perforations 43 for accommodating the luminous bodies 31. In the preferred embodiment of the present invention In the embodiment, the light-emitting module 3 can have four luminous bodies 31 arranged in a matrix, and the light guide module 4 has four through-holes 43 arranged in a matrix, and each of the through-holes 43 accommodates each of the luminous bodies 31, wherein each The illuminant 31 is a side-light light-emitting diode, and its light source path is toward the light source concentration part 41 and the ring-shaped light source concentration part 13. In this embodiment, the light-transmitting part 111 is located at the center of the first light-shielding part 112. , the light source concentration part 41 is located at the center of the light guide module 4 and corresponds to the light-transmitting part 111, the annular light source concentration part 13 is located around the light guide module 4 and around the electric control module 2, and Each illuminant 31 corresponds to four corners of the light source concentration part 41 and is located between the light source concentration part 41 and the ring-shaped light source concentration part 13 . In this way, each illuminant 31 can emit a light source, and through the shielding of the first light-shielding portion 112 and the second light-shielding portion 121, the light source of each illuminant 31 can be reliably transmitted by the light source of the light guide module 4 Concentrating part 41 guides to this light-transmitting part 111 and by this The light guide module 4 leads to the ring-shaped light source concentrating part 13, so that the center and surrounding of the card body 1 emits a display light source, so as to inform the user that the data exchange is being processed. In addition to achieving the effect of prompting, it also has the function of Beautiful visual effects.

請參閱圖4及圖5,如圖所示,本實施例與上述實施例不同之處在於,該透光部111位於該第一遮光部112之中央處之外,該光源集中部41位於該導光模組4之中央處之外並對應該透光部111,該發光模組3位於該光源集中部41之一側,且位於該環形光源集中部13之內,以使該導光模組4導引該發光模組3之光源經該光源集中部41至該透光部111,及使該導光模組4導引該發光模組3之光源至該環形光源集中部13。 Please refer to Figure 4 and Figure 5, as shown in the figure, the difference between this embodiment and the above embodiment is that the light transmitting part 111 is located outside the center of the first light shielding part 112, and the light source concentration part 41 is located at the center of the first light shielding part 112. Out of the center of the light guide module 4 and corresponding to the light-transmitting part 111, the light emitting module 3 is located on one side of the light source concentration part 41, and is located in the ring-shaped light source concentration part 13, so that the light guide module The group 4 guides the light source of the light emitting module 3 to the light transmission part 111 through the light source concentration part 41 , and makes the light guide module 4 guide the light source of the light emitting module 3 to the annular light source concentration part 13 .

於本創作之較佳實施例中,該發光模組3可具有四個橫向排列之發光體31,而該導光模組4具有四個橫向排列之穿孔43,各該穿孔43容置各該發光體31,其中各該發光體31為側光型發光二極體,其光源路徑朝向該光源集中部41及該環形光源集中部13,即各該發光體31分別對應該光源集中部41之一側邊位置及該環形光源集中部13之內緣。 In a preferred embodiment of the invention, the light-emitting module 3 can have four illuminants 31 arranged laterally, and the light guide module 4 has four through-holes 43 arranged horizontally, and each of the through-holes 43 accommodates each of the Illuminants 31, wherein each of the illuminants 31 is a side-light light-emitting diode, and its light source path is toward the light source concentration part 41 and the ring-shaped light source concentration part 13, that is, each of the illuminants 31 corresponds to the light source concentration part 41 respectively. One side position and the inner edge of the ring-shaped light source concentration portion 13 .

基於上述之實施例,當以該卡片本體1進行個人資料或交易資料之交換時,使用者可將該卡片本體1靠近讀取模組以該讀取模組感應該非接觸式射頻天線22,或將該卡片本體1插入讀取模組以該讀取模組接觸該接觸式通訊晶片23,使該電控模組2藉由該非接觸式射頻天線22或該接觸式通訊晶片23獲得讀取模組所提供之電力,並藉由該電力啟動該電控模組2,讓該電控模組2以該電路控制載板21配合該非接觸式射頻天線22與讀取模組進行個人資料或交易資料之交換,或是以該電路控制載板21配合該接觸式通訊晶片23與讀取模組進行個人 資料或交易資料之交換,且以該電控模組2驅動該發光模組3,讓該發光模組3之各該發光體31發出光源,且配合該第一遮光部112與該第二遮光部121之遮蔽,以使各該發光體31之光源可確實由該導光模組4之光源集中部41導引至該透光部111,以使該卡片本體1於中央處之外及該卡片本體1之周圍發出顯示光源,藉以告知使用者資料交換正在處理中,除達到提示之功效外,更兼具美觀之視覺效果。 Based on the above-mentioned embodiment, when exchanging personal data or transaction data with the card body 1, the user can approach the card body 1 to the reading module and use the reading module to sense the non-contact radio frequency antenna 22, Or insert the card body 1 into the reading module so that the reading module contacts the contact communication chip 23, so that the electronic control module 2 can be read by the non-contact radio frequency antenna 22 or the contact communication chip 23 The power provided by the module, and the electric control module 2 is activated by the power, so that the electric control module 2 uses the circuit control carrier board 21 to cooperate with the non-contact radio frequency antenna 22 and the reading module to carry out personal data or The exchange of transaction data, or use the circuit control carrier board 21 to cooperate with the contact communication chip 23 and the reading module for personal exchange of data or transaction data, and use the electronic control module 2 to drive the light emitting module 3, so that each light emitting body 31 of the light emitting module 3 emits a light source, and cooperates with the first light shielding part 112 and the second light shielding Part 121 is shielded, so that the light source of each luminous body 31 can be guided to the light-transmitting part 111 by the light source concentration part 41 of the light guide module 4, so that the card body 1 is outside the center and the A display light source is emitted around the card body 1 to inform the user that the data exchange is being processed. In addition to achieving the function of prompting, it also has a beautiful visual effect.

請參閱圖6至圖8,如圖所示:本實施例與上述實施例不同之處在於,該光源集中部41為一聚光切槽,於本實施例中該光源集中部41可為呈V型之聚光切槽,且該聚光切槽之開口朝向該透光部111,而該發光模組3之光源經該聚光切槽之長邊側折射至該透光部111,且該導光模組4更包括有一感光油墨層44,該感光油墨層44位於該光源集中部41之下方;另外,於本實施例中,該發光模組3可設有至少兩個發光體31,該等發光體31對應該聚光切槽之長邊側。基於上述實施例,當以該卡片本體1進行個人資料或交易資料之交換時,使用者可將該卡片本體1靠近讀取模組以該讀取模組感應該非接觸式射頻天線22,或將該卡片本體1插入讀取模組以該讀取模組接觸該接觸式通訊晶片23,使該電控模組2藉由該非接觸式射頻天線22或該接觸式通訊晶片23獲得讀取模組所提供之電力,並藉由該電力啟動該電控模組2,讓該電控模組2以該電路控制載板21配合該非接觸式射頻天線22與讀取模組進行個人資料或交易資料之交換,或是以該電路控制載板21配合該接觸式通訊晶片23與讀取模組進行個人資料或交易資料之交換,而以該電控模組2驅動該發光模組3,讓該發光模組3之各該發光體31發出光源,並配合該第一遮光部112與該第二遮光部121之遮蔽,使各該發光體31之光源 可確實由該導光模組4之光源集中部41往上折射,且可同時配合該感光油墨層44將光源加以反射,進而將光源導引至該透光部111,使該卡片本體1於中央處及該卡片本體1之周圍發出顯示光源,藉以告知使用者資料交換正在處理中,除達到提示之功效外,更兼具美觀之視覺效果。 Please refer to Fig. 6 to Fig. 8, as shown in the figure: the difference between this embodiment and the above-mentioned embodiment is that the light source concentrating part 41 is a light concentrating slot, and in this embodiment the light source concentrating part 41 can be in the shape of V-shaped light-condensing slot, and the opening of the light-condensing slot faces the light-transmitting portion 111, and the light source of the light emitting module 3 is refracted to the light-transmitting portion 111 through the long side of the light-condensing slot, and The light guide module 4 further includes a photosensitive ink layer 44, the photosensitive ink layer 44 is located below the light source concentration portion 41; in addition, in this embodiment, the light emitting module 3 can be provided with at least two luminous bodies 31 , the illuminants 31 correspond to the long sides of the light-gathering slot. Based on the above embodiment, when exchanging personal data or transaction data with the card body 1, the user can approach the card body 1 to the reading module and use the reading module to sense the non-contact radio frequency antenna 22, or The card body 1 is inserted into the reading module so that the reading module contacts the contact communication chip 23, so that the electronic control module 2 obtains the reading mode through the non-contact radio frequency antenna 22 or the contact communication chip 23. The power provided by the group, and the electric control module 2 is activated by the power, so that the electric control module 2 uses the circuit control carrier board 21 to cooperate with the non-contact radio frequency antenna 22 and the reading module to carry out personal data or transactions Data exchange, or use the circuit control carrier board 21 to cooperate with the contact communication chip 23 to exchange personal data or transaction data with the reading module, and use the electronic control module 2 to drive the light emitting module 3, so that Each of the light emitting bodies 31 of the light emitting module 3 emits a light source, and cooperates with the shielding of the first light shielding part 112 and the second light shielding part 121 to make the light source of each light emitting body 31 The light source concentrated part 41 of the light guide module 4 can be refracted upwards, and the light source can be reflected by the photosensitive ink layer 44 at the same time, and then the light source can be guided to the light-transmitting part 111, so that the card body 1 A display light source is emitted at the center and around the card body 1 to inform the user that the data exchange is being processed. In addition to achieving the effect of prompting, it also has a beautiful visual effect.
